Description

Easy Crockpot Cheesy Ranch Beef Pasta Shells recipe made with tender ground beef, creamy ranch-infused sauce, and melty cheddar and mozzarella cheese. A hearty, one-pot family dinner ready in just over 5 hours.


Ingredients

  • 1 pound ground beef
  • 1 packet ranch seasoning mix
  • 1 can cream of mushroom soup
  • 1 cup beef broth
  • 1 cup shredded cheddar cheese
  • 1 cup shredded mozzarella cheese
  • 1 pound medium pasta shells
  • Salt and pepper to taste
  • Fresh parsley for garnish (optional)


Instructions

  1. Heat a large skillet over medium-high heat. Brown the ground beef, breaking it up with a spoon until fully cooked and golden brown. Drain excess fat. Season with salt and pepper to taste.
  2. Transfer the browned beef to a crockpot. Sprinkle ranch seasoning mix over the top, then add the cream of mushroom soup and beef broth. Stir until the mixture is smooth and well combined.
  3. Cover and cook on low heat for 4โ€“5 hours. Stir occasionally if possible to meld flavors together.
  4. About 30 minutes before serving, cook the pasta shells according to package directions until just shy of al dente. Drain well.
  5. Add the cooked pasta shells to the crockpot and gently fold into the beef mixture, ensuring even coating.
  6. Sprinkle the shredded cheddar and mozzarella cheeses over the top. Cover and cook for an additional 15โ€“20 minutes until the cheese is melted and creamy.
  7. Gently stir to incorporate melted cheese. Adjust seasoning with salt and pepper if needed. Garnish with fresh parsley before serving.

Notes

  • Use freshly shredded cheese for a smoother melt.
  • Pasta should be slightly undercooked before adding to crockpot to avoid overcooking.
  • Optional toppings include a drizzle of ranch dressing or a sprinkle of Parmesan cheese.

Substitutions and Add-ons to Elevate Flavor

Need to tweak the recipe to fit your pantry or dietary needs? No problem. This crockpot cheesy ranch beef pasta shells dish is highly adaptable:

  • Swap ground beef with ground turkey or plant-based beef crumbles for a leaner or vegetarian option.
  • No cream of mushroom? Use cream of chicken or cream of celery for a different twist.
  • Out of ranch seasoning? Make your own with dried parsley, dill, onion powder, garlic powder, and salt.
  • Cheese options: Blend in Monterey Jack, Colby, or Pepper Jack for extra melt and kick.
  • Add-ins: Mix in cooked bacon, sautรฉed onions, or diced jalapeรฑos for depth and heat.

These add-ons maintain the comfort-food essence while giving you room to personalize your creamy ranch beef pasta.

Cooking Pasta to the Perfect Texture

The secret to achieving perfect texture in this crockpot cheesy ranch beef pasta shells recipe is under-cooking the pasta slightly before it goes into the slow cooker. This prevents it from becoming mushy during the final cook phase.

Hereโ€™s how to do it:

  • Boil pasta in salted water until just shy of al dente (about 1โ€“2 minutes less than the package suggests)
  • Drain wellโ€”no need to rinse, the starch helps bind the sauce
  • Set aside while you finish the beef mixture

This way, when the pasta finishes cooking in the hot, cheesy sauce, it absorbs flavor without breaking down.

Making It Extra Cheesy Without Getting Greasy

Blending Cheddar and Mozzarella for Texture and Taste

What sets cheesy beef ranch pasta apart from a plain ground beef dish is the perfect cheese combo. Cheddar and mozzarella offer the ideal balance of flavor and meltability:

  • Cheddar cheese delivers bold, sharp flavor and a beautiful orange hue.
  • Mozzarella cheese brings that gooey, stretchy melt that turns every bite into pure comfort.

Hereโ€™s why using both is key:

  • Mozzarella melts smoothly but is mild
  • Cheddar brings flavor depth but can separate if overcooked
  • Together, they form a creamy, stretchy, flavorful coating over the beef and pasta

Use freshly shredded cheese if possibleโ€”it melts better and avoids the anti-caking agents found in pre-shredded packs, which can cause clumping or graininess.

When and How to Add Cheese in the Crockpot

Timing matters. To avoid greasy separation, donโ€™t add cheese too early.

Hereโ€™s the step-by-step approach for this crockpot cheesy ranch beef pasta shells dish:

  1. After folding in the cooked pasta, sprinkle shredded cheddar and mozzarella evenly over the top of the beef mixture.
  2. Cover the crockpot again and cook for an additional 15โ€“20 minutes on low.
  3. Once melted, stir gently to fully incorporate the cheese into the pasta and beef.

The result? A thick, creamy sauce that coats every shell, without any graininess or oil separation.

Avoiding Clumps and Separation

Even experienced cooks can run into cheese mishaps. Hereโ€™s how to make sure your creamy ranch beef pasta stays smooth and delicious:

  • Donโ€™t overheat โ€“ High temps can cause cheese proteins to seize and release oil
  • Stir once melted โ€“ Donโ€™t rush it; give the cheese time to gently melt before blending
  • Use low-moisture mozzarella โ€“ It melts more evenly and prevents watery sauce
  • Donโ€™t add cold cheese โ€“ Let it sit at room temp for 10โ€“15 minutes before adding

With these techniques, your cheesy beef ranch pasta will turn out creamy and velvety every time.

Storing and Reheating Without Losing Creaminess

One of the best parts about this dish? It stores and reheats like a dreamโ€”perfect for meal prep or leftovers.

To store:

  • Let pasta cool to room temp before sealing
  • Use airtight containers and refrigerate for up to 4 days

To reheat:

  • Add a splash of milk or broth before microwaving to loosen up the sauce
  • Microwave on medium in 45-second bursts, stirring in between
  • Or reheat over low heat on the stovetop with a lid, stirring occasionally

Avoid reheating at high temps to prevent cheese from separating or the pasta from drying out.

Low-Carb and Gluten-Free Adjustments

Want to enjoy the full comfort of creamy ranch beef pasta while staying within dietary goals? Here are some easy modifications:

  • Low-carb version:
    • Replace pasta with cooked spaghetti squash or low-carb pasta alternatives like chickpea, zucchini noodles, or shirataki
    • Use sugar-free ranch seasoning
    • Add extra veggies like spinach, mushrooms, or cauliflower rice
  • Gluten-free version:
    • Use certified gluten-free pasta shells
    • Make sure your ranch packet and cream soup are labeled GF (some brands contain hidden gluten)

The beauty of this crockpot cheesy ranch beef pasta shells recipe is its flexibilityโ€”flavor never has to be sacrificed for diet.

FAQโ€™s

1. Can I use different types of pasta instead of shells?

Absolutely. While medium pasta shells are ideal for trapping the creamy sauce, you can also use penne, rotini, elbow macaroni, or even rigatoni. Just make sure you cook them slightly under al dente before folding into the crockpot to avoid mushy results. The key is to choose a pasta shape that holds onto the sauce for that signature cheesy beef ranch pasta bite.

2. Can I make creamy ranch beef pasta ahead of time?

Yes, creamy ranch beef pasta is perfect for make-ahead meals. You can fully prepare it, let it cool, and store in an airtight container in the fridge for up to 4 days. When reheating, add a splash of milk or broth to keep it creamy and stir well. It also freezes well for up to 2 months, though pasta may soften slightly when thawed.

3. How do I make this dish spicier?

If you love heat, spice up your crockpot cheesy ranch beef pasta shells with these easy additions:
Add diced jalapeรฑos or green chilies to the beef mixture
Stir in hot sauce, red pepper flakes, or a pinch of cayenne before cooking
Use Pepper Jack cheese for a bold, spicy twist
This adds a Southwestern kick while keeping the creamy texture intact.

4. What can I substitute for cream of mushroom soup?

No cream of mushroom on hand? No problem. Try these alternatives:
Cream of chicken or cream of celery soup
Homemade bรฉchamel (butter, flour, milk, and garlic powder)
A mix of sour cream and ranch dressing can work in a pinch
Each option slightly changes the flavor, but all will keep your cheesy beef ranch pasta rich and creamy.
